Route 335 or Saint-Simon Road is a 13-kilometre (8.1 mi) long, north–south secondary highway in the southeastern portion of New Brunswick, Canada.

The route's northern terminus in the community of Caraquet. The road travels south crossing the Saint-Simon River to the community of Saint-Simon. From there, the road crosses the Brideau River and ends in Evangeline without any other intersecting routes.
